click here Form W-4 could be the doc workers use to tell their employer exactly how much federal earnings tax to withhold from Just about every paycheck. It doesn't get submitted with the IRS. As an alternative, it stays with your payroll process and instantly influences each pay back cycle’s withholding calculation.

Underneath the pre-2020 W-4 method, you claimed "allowances" that decreased your withholding. Extra allowances intended fewer tax taken out per paycheck. The existing variety skips allowances solely and takes advantage here of dollar click here quantities as an alternative, and that is Actually much easier to know.

Lacking deadlines on both type carries genuine implications. For the W-four, there isn't a really hard filing deadline click here because it can be an inner doc between you and your employer.

The goal of the W4 is to tell the employer the amount of federal earnings tax to withhold from the worker’s paycheck. The information delivered on this type directly impacts the quantity of taxes deducted each pay back period.
